[FoRK] SunSPOT prgrammable objects

Ken Meltsner < meltsner at alum.mit.edu > on > Tue Mar 7 19:37:46 PST 2006

Cool stuff.  2 SPOTs and various add-ons for $499, expected in May.




A Sun SPOT device is built by stacking a Sun SPOT processor board with
a sensor board and battery.

Sun SPOT Processor Board

    * 180 MHz 32 bit ARM920T core - 512K RAM/4M Flash
    * 2.4 GHz IEEE 802.15.4 radio with integrated antenna
    * USB interface
    * 3.6V rechargeable 750 mAh lithium-ion battery
    * 48 uA deep sleep mode

General Purpose Sensor Board

    * 2G/6G 3-axis accelerometer
    * Temperature sensor
    * Light sensor
    * 8 tri-color LEDs
    * 6 analog inputs
    * 2 momentary switches
    * 5 general purpose I/O pins and 4 high current output pins


    * Squawk Virtual Machine
          o Fully capable J2ME CLDC 1.1 Java VM with OS functionality
          o VM executes directly out of flash memory
          o Device drivers written in Java
          o Automatic battery management
    * Developer Tools
          o Use standard IDEs. e.g. NetBeans, to create Java code
          o Use SPOTWorld to manage and deploy applications to sets of Sun SPOTs
          o Integrates with J2SE applications
          o Sun SPOT wired via USB to a computer acts as a base-station

